Covid, Climate, and Chains: Using Crises for Control
The Great Reset: Global Elites and the Permanent Lockdown, by Marc Morano, Washington, D.C.: Regnery Publishing, 2022, 448 pages, hardcover.
Opportunities — sometimes labeled as crises or emergencies — have an uncanny habit: They tend to favor those who have spent years preparing for them. At the same time, major emergencies usually lead to the expansion of state power.
Accordingly, those who relish centralized government, especially when they expect to be calling the shots, savor such crises, even if they don’t always admit that or disguise their underlying motives.
